WebSurface drainage is a cheaper option to prevent surface water ponding and controlling runoff without causing erosion. In this system, excess water from the soil surface flows over the naturally or artificially sloping ground toward shallow ditches and grassed waterways. It is best to install surface drainage prior to installing a subsurface ...
